From: Vineet Gupta Date: Mon, 20 Jul 2015 14:19:17 +0000 (+0300) Subject: ARCv2: lib: memcpy: Missing PREFETCHW X-Git-Url: http://git.cdn.openwrt.org/?a=commitdiff_plain;h=21481f2cfef9a79d3676916ef9424b1a7794776c;p=openwrt%2Fstaging%2Fblogic.git ARCv2: lib: memcpy: Missing PREFETCHW Signed-off-by: Vineet Gupta --- diff --git a/arch/arc/lib/memcpy-archs.S b/arch/arc/lib/memcpy-archs.S index 1b2b3acfed52..0cab0b8a57c5 100644 --- a/arch/arc/lib/memcpy-archs.S +++ b/arch/arc/lib/memcpy-archs.S @@ -206,7 +206,7 @@ unalignedOffby3: ld.ab r6, [r1, 4] prefetch [r1, 28] ;Prefetch the next read location ld.ab r8, [r1,4] - prefetch [r3, 32] ;Prefetch the next write location + prefetchw [r3, 32] ;Prefetch the next write location SHIFT_1 (r7, r6, 8) or r7, r7, r5